How they compare
Bolivia currently reports 7.17 against 7.08 in Brazil, a difference of 0.09.
Across all 74 years both countries report, Bolivia has been ahead every year.
Bolivia ranks 126th and Brazil ranks 128th of 236 countries.
Bolivia has averaged higher in every one of the 8 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bolivia | Brazil |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 24.37 | 15.46 | 8.91 | Bolivia |
| 1960s | 21.16 | 12.14 | 9.03 | Bolivia |
| 1970s | 17.43 | 9.58 | 7.84 | Bolivia |
| 1980s | 13.94 | 7.8 | 6.14 | Bolivia |
| 1990s | 10.77 | 6.6 | 4.16 | Bolivia |
| 2000s | 8.92 | 5.96 | 2.95 | Bolivia |
| 2010s | 7.73 | 6.08 | 1.65 | Bolivia |
| 2020s | 9.37 | 7.62 | 1.75 | Bolivia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
